Lockheed Martin selects Australian firms Axiom and Nupress for Orion spacecraft program
Orion for Artemis I - Rendering of the Lockheed Martin designed and built Orion spacecraft as it will fly during the Artemis I mission

CANBERRA, 10 October 2023 – In a significant step for the Australian space industry, Axiom Precision Manufacturing (Axiom) and the Nupress Group (Nupress) have been selected as global supply chain partners by Lockheed Martin for the Orion spacecraft program, a cornerstone of NASA's Artemis missions to the Moon.

Lockheed Martin’s decision to select Axiom and Nupress to supply precision machined components for the Orion program followed a rigorous evaluation process, focusing on their substantial cost-saving proposals, exceptional customer responsiveness and reduced lead times.

Having previously established themselves as industry partners on the F-35 program, Axiom and Nupress were identified as potential partners for the Orion program during a roadshow led by Lockheed Martin's Office of Australian Industrial Participation team.

Since receiving their space quality certifications, Axiom has so far secured one contract while Nupress has already secured two contracts. The contracts were awarded under Lockheed Martin’s Global Supply Chain (GSC) Program agreement with the Commonwealth of Australia.

Both companies are poised for growth as they rise to meet the future production demands of this historic endeavour.

The Orion Production and Operations Contract (OPOC), an indefinite-delivery, indefinite-quantity (IDIQ) contract, encompasses up to twelve vehicles, divided into three or four different orders. Up to six additional Orion spacecraft may be ordered under the IDIQ contract, leveraging production cost data from the previous six missions to enable optimised unit prices.

About Lockheed Martin Australia
Headquartered in Canberra, Lockheed Martin Australia is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Lockheed Martin Corporation. The company employs more than 1,200 people in Australia working on a wide range of major programs spanning the aerospace, Defence and civil sectors.

About Axiom Precision Manufacturing
Established in 1979, Axiom specialises in electronic hardware design, precision machining, complex mechanical, electro-mechanical and sub-system manufacturing. Axiom's purpose-built, secure manufacturing facilities in Adelaide, South Australia, services the Aerospace, Defence, Space and the Medical Devices industries and holds AS 9100, ISO 14001 and ISO13485 certifications.

About the Nupress Group
Nupress Group is a leading provider of precision-manufactured components in the defence and aerospace sectors with over 50 years experience in advanced materials engineering. The business has over 60 staff spanning structural & mechanical engineering, drafting, machining & logistics. AS9100 accreditation and a ISO9001 accredited Quality Management System together with world-class facilities ensures Nupress delivers conforming products to meet all customers and prime requirements.
